Manendra Singh Tomar is a scholar working on Molecular Biology, Physiology and Epidemiology. According to data from OpenAlex, Manendra Singh Tomar has authored 22 papers receiving a total of 342 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Molecular Biology, 5 papers in Physiology and 3 papers in Epidemiology. Recurrent topics in Manendra Singh Tomar's work include Metabolomics and Mass Spectrometry Studies (4 papers), Mitochondrial Function and Pathology (3 papers) and Obstructive Sleep Apnea Research (3 papers). Manendra Singh Tomar is often cited by papers focused on Metabolomics and Mass Spectrometry Studies (4 papers), Mitochondrial Function and Pathology (3 papers) and Obstructive Sleep Apnea Research (3 papers). Manendra Singh Tomar collaborates with scholars based in India, Italy and United States. Manendra Singh Tomar's co-authors include Ashutosh Shrivastava, Ashok Kumar, Chhitij Srivastava, Alok Mishra, Anand Mishra, Madhav Nilakanth Mugale, Naibedya Chattopadhyay, Chirag Kulkarni, Fabrizio Araniti and Akhilesh K. Tamrakar and has published in prestigious journals such as Journal of Hazardous Materials, Biochemical and Biophysical Research Communications and Free Radical Biology and Medicine.
